Davies misses out for Dragons

-

Jonathan Davies looks set to be sidelined for the remainder of Wales’ autumn internatio­nal series.

Wales are awaiting a medical update after the star centre suffered an ankle injury during Saturday’s 29-21 defeat against Australia.

Davies appeared to be in considerab­le discomfort as he was helped from the Principali­ty Stadium pitch during the dying seconds.

Although Wales head coach Warren Gatland is set to make several changes for next Saturday’s appointmen­t with Georgia, 65 times-capped Davies has been an integral part of his plans.

World champions New Zealand are Wales’ opponents on November 25, and then South Africa seven days later.

Davies was British and Irish Lions’ player of the series against the All Blacks earlier this year.

Speaking to reporters yesterday, Wales assistant coach Neil Jenkins said: “We are still waiting on Jonathan. It doesn’t look great.”
